On 29 February 2024, the coroner delivered her findings into the disappearance of Marion Barter, Sally’s mum. After almost 27 years, Sally was left with more questions than answers—questions she was determined to resolve. In this episode, hear what unfolded in the aftermath of the inquest and discover what comes next.
